Minecraft Server Hosting System Requirements: A Comprehensive Guide for Devs

Greetings Dev! If you’re looking to set up a Minecraft server, there are a few key system requirements you should keep in mind. In this article, we’ll go over everything you need to know to ensure your server runs smoothly and seamlessly. Let’s dive in!

Understanding Minecraft Server Hosting

Before we get into the technical details, it’s important to understand what Minecraft server hosting actually is. Put simply, it’s the process of running a server that allows multiple players to connect and play Minecraft together. This requires some complex technical infrastructure, so let’s break down the key requirements you’ll need to meet.

Hardware and CPU Requirements

The first thing you’ll need to consider is the hardware requirements for your server. Minecraft is a demanding game, and running a server requires a lot of resources. At a minimum, you’ll need a computer with a powerful processor (CPU), plenty of RAM, and a stable internet connection.

For the CPU, we recommend at least an Intel Core i5 or AMD Ryzen 5. These processors have enough power to handle multiple players, especially if you’re running a smaller server. If you’re planning to run a larger server with dozens or even hundreds of players, you may need to invest in a more powerful CPU.

RAM is also crucial for Minecraft servers. We recommend a minimum of 4GB of RAM, but ideally you should aim for 8GB or more. This will allow the server to keep all of the necessary game files and data in memory, which can greatly improve performance.

Finally, make sure you have a reliable internet connection. Your server will need to send and receive data from players, so a stable connection with a high upload speed is essential for a smooth experience.

Operating System Requirements

The next requirement to consider is the operating system (OS) your server will run on. Minecraft servers can be run on a variety of operating systems, including Windows, macOS, and Linux. Each has its own advantages and disadvantages, so it’s important to choose the one that best suits your needs.

If you’re already comfortable using a particular OS, it may make sense to stick with it for your Minecraft server. However, if you’re starting from scratch, we recommend using Linux. This is because Linux is generally more stable and secure than other OS options, and it’s also more lightweight, which can improve performance on lower-end hardware.

Storage Requirements

Minecraft servers require a significant amount of storage space to store game files and data. While the exact amount of storage you need will depend on the size of your server and number of players, we recommend having at least 20GB of storage available.

It’s important to note that Minecraft servers generate a lot of data over time, including player inventories, world files, and more. As a result, you may need to periodically back up your server and clear out old data to keep things running smoothly.

FAQ: Frequently Asked Questions About Minecraft Server Hosting

What is the best hosting provider for Minecraft servers?

There are many hosting providers that specialize in Minecraft servers, each with their own advantages and disadvantages. Some of the most popular providers include:

READ ALSO  A Comprehensive Guide to Self Hosted Discord Server for Devs
Provider
Features
Price
Apex Hosting
Easy-to-use control panel, automatic backups, 24/7 support
Starting at $2.99/month
Shockbyte
One-click modpack installs, custom control panel, DDoS protection
Starting at $2.50/month
Hostinger
Low prices, customizable server settings, free MySQL database
Starting at $8.95/month

Ultimately, the best hosting provider for you will depend on your specific needs and budget. Take the time to research different providers and read reviews before making a decision.

Do I need a dedicated server for Minecraft?

While dedicated servers can offer better performance and reliability, they are not strictly necessary for running a Minecraft server. You can also run a server on a virtual private server (VPS), which offers many of the same benefits at a lower cost.

How many players can a Minecraft server support?

The number of players a Minecraft server can support depends on a variety of factors, including the hardware and internet connection being used. As a general rule, you can expect a server with 2GB of RAM to support around 25 players, while a server with 4GB of RAM can support around 50 players. However, this will vary depending on things like the size of the game world and the types of mods being used.

How do I protect my Minecraft server from hackers and DDoS attacks?

Minecraft servers are vulnerable to a variety of security threats, including DDoS attacks and hacks. To protect your server, we recommend using a hosting provider that offers DDoS protection and implementing strong password policies for server access. You should also stay up-to-date on the latest security vulnerabilities and patch your software regularly.

What are some common issues that can arise when running a Minecraft server?

Running a Minecraft server can be a complex process, and there are many potential issues that can arise. Some of the most common problems include:

  • Server lag and performance issues
  • Plugin and mod compatibility issues
  • Data loss and corruption

By staying informed and implementing best practices, you can minimize these issues and ensure your server runs smoothly.

Conclusion

Setting up a Minecraft server requires careful planning and attention to detail. By meeting the hardware, OS, and storage requirements outlined in this guide, you can ensure a seamless experience for yourself and your players. Above all, be patient and willing to experiment – running a Minecraft server can be a rewarding experience, but it takes time and effort to get it right!